Overview
Home Server Status is a program developed by JerryW. The most used version is 3.0.7.0, with over 98% of all installations currently using this version. The main program executable is Home Server Status.exe. The software installer includes 7 files and is usually about 3.28 MB (3,436,672 bytes). In comparison to the total number of users, most PCs are running the OS Windows 7 (SP1) as well as Windows 10. While about 67% of users of Home Server Status come from the United States, it is also popular in Germany and DK.

How do I remove Home Server Status?
You can uninstall Home Server Status from your computer by using the Add/Remove Program feature in the Window's Control Panel.
- On the Start menu (for Windows 8, right-click the screen's bottom-left corner), click Control Panel, and then, under Programs, do one of the following:
- Windows Vista/7/8/10: Click Uninstall a Program.
- Windows XP: Click Add or Remove Programs.
- When you find the program Home Server Status, click it, and then do one of the following:
- Windows Vista/7/8/10: Click Uninstall.
- Windows XP: Click the Remove or Change/Remove tab (to the right of the program).
- Follow the prompts. A progress bar shows you how long it will take to remove Home Server Status.
